Concrete Canvas Market Size, Share, Trends, Growth and Forecast Analysis Report to 2030
Published Date: March 18, 2026 | Report Format: PDF + Excel |The global concrete canvas market size was valued at over USD 0.6 billion in 2025 and estimated to grow at a significant CAGR of around 11.5% during the forecast period from 2026 to 2030. The market is witnessing steady growth driven by increasing demand for rapid, cost-effective, and durable construction solutions across infrastructure, mining, military, and environmental protection applications. This innovative material, which combines flexible fabric with concrete technology, enables faster installation, reduced labor costs, and minimal environmental impact compared to traditional concreting methods. Rising investments in infrastructure development, particularly in emerging economies, along with the growing need for erosion control, slope stabilization, and drainage systems, are further accelerating market adoption. Additionally, its advantages such as portability, ease of use, and long-term durability make it highly suitable for remote and challenging terrains. While higher initial costs and limited awareness in some regions may restrain growth, ongoing technological advancements and expanding application scope are expected to create significant opportunities for market expansion over the forecast period.

Key Factors Driving the Global Concrete Canvas Market
The concrete canvas market is being driven by the rapid expansion of infrastructure development and the increasing need for faster, cost-efficient construction solutions. Governments and private players are investing heavily in transportation, water management, and mining projects, where speed and durability are critical. Concrete canvas offers a significant advantage by enabling installation up to 10 times faster than traditional concrete while reducing labor, equipment, and logistical costs. Its versatility across applications such as slope stabilization, channel lining, and erosion control further accelerates its adoption across industries including construction, agriculture, and oil & gas.
Another key driver is the growing emphasis on sustainability and innovation in construction materials. Concrete canvas reduces material wastage, lowers carbon footprint, and can be deployed efficiently in remote or disaster-prone areas, aligning with global green construction trends. A recent industry development highlights this momentum: in 2025–2026, Concrete Canvas Ltd. reported multiple innovations and recognitions, including its co-founders being awarded MBEs for engineering innovation and continued expansion through new product developments and global projects. Additionally, regulatory focus on proper CE marking for geosynthetic cementitious composite mats (GCCMs) in erosion control applications is reinforcing quality standards and boosting market credibility. These advancements and regulatory moves are strengthening market confidence and accelerating adoption worldwide.
Industry Trends Shaping the Global Concrete Canvas Market
The global concrete canvas market is witnessing a strong shift toward sustainable and advanced construction materials, with increasing adoption of low-carbon and resource-efficient solutions. As governments and contractors prioritize environmentally responsible infrastructure, concrete canvas is gaining traction due to its lower material usage, reduced waste, and minimal carbon emissions compared to traditional concrete. Additionally, the integration of geosynthetic technologies and cement-impregnated fabrics is enabling more durable and flexible applications in erosion control, mining, and civil engineering projects. This trend aligns with the broader movement toward smart and resilient infrastructure, particularly in regions experiencing rapid urbanization and climate-related challenges.
Another key trend shaping the market is the growing focus on regulatory compliance and product innovation, which is enhancing credibility and accelerating adoption. Manufacturers are investing in new product developments and application-specific solutions to expand use cases across railways, highways, and petrochemical infrastructure. A notable recent fact highlighting this trend is that Concrete Canvas Ltd.’s geosynthetic cementitious composite mats (GCCMs) received CE marking under the Construction Products Regulation (CPR) for surface erosion control applications, making them among the first products formally approved for such uses in Europe. This regulatory milestone not only sets quality benchmarks but also boosts confidence among engineers and project developers, supporting wider global deployment of concrete canvas solutions.
Future Opportunities Reshaping the Concrete Canvas Market’s Evolution
The concrete canvas market is witnessing strong opportunities driven by expanding infrastructure development and increasing demand for rapid deployment solutions across emerging regions such as Asia-Pacific, the Middle East, and Africa. Governments and private stakeholders are prioritizing water management, transportation, and climate-resilient infrastructure, where concrete canvas offers faster installation, lower labor dependency, and long-term durability. Its growing use in applications like canal lining, slope stabilization, and erosion control—along with rising demand from mining, oil & gas, and defense sectors—is significantly widening its adoption scope and positioning it as a key material in next-generation construction practices.
Another major opportunity lies in strategic partnerships and product innovation, enabling companies to expand geographically and introduce specialized solutions. A notable recent development highlights this trend: Concrete Canvas Ltd. partnered with Kabbani Construction Group to expand into Saudi Arabia, offering patented geosynthetic cementitious composite mats (GCCMs) across multiple sectors. This collaboration also supports the launch of new products such as CCX™, specifically designed for canal lining and bulk water infrastructure projects, strengthening their presence in the Middle East market. Such alliances, combined with continuous innovation in high-performance and application-specific variants, are unlocking new opportunities in large-scale infrastructure and industrial projects, reinforcing long-term market growth.
Concrete Canvas Market Challenges:
The concrete canvas market faces several challenges that could hinder its growth, primarily including high initial material costs and limited awareness among end-users compared to traditional concreting methods. Despite offering long-term cost benefits, the upfront expense can be a barrier for small and mid-scale projects, particularly in price-sensitive regions. Additionally, the market is constrained by limited technical expertise and training requirements, as proper installation is crucial to ensure performance and durability. Resistance to adopting new materials within conservative construction industries, along with the dominance of conventional concrete solutions, further slows penetration. Moreover, supply chain limitations and dependency on specialized manufacturers can impact availability and scalability, while regulatory variations across regions may create compliance challenges for wider adoption.

By Application: The Ditch Lining Segment Dominated the Global Concrete Canvas Market
The global concrete canvas market is bifurcated into application, end-user, and geography. On the basis of application, the ditch lining segment dominates the market, primarily due to its widespread use in water management and irrigation infrastructure. Governments and agricultural sectors across emerging and developed economies are increasingly investing in canal and drainage systems to improve water efficiency and reduce losses. Concrete canvas offers a highly effective solution in ditch lining by enabling rapid installation, minimizing seepage, and significantly lowering maintenance requirements compared to traditional concrete. Its flexibility allows it to conform to uneven terrains, making it particularly suitable for large-scale irrigation networks and rural water projects.
Additionally, the dominance of ditch lining is supported by the growing need for sustainable water conservation practices amid rising water scarcity concerns. Concrete canvas helps optimize water flow and reduces evaporation and leakage, which is critical for regions dependent on efficient irrigation systems. Its cost-effectiveness over the long term, combined with durability and resistance to environmental degradation, further strengthens its adoption in this segment. As infrastructure development continues to prioritize water management solutions, ditch lining is expected to maintain its leading position in the concrete canvas market.
By End-User: The Roadways Infrastructure Sub-category Holds the Largest Share of the Global Concrete Canvas Market
On the basis of end-user, the global concrete canvas market is further segmented into military & defense, roadways infrastructure, railways, petrochemical, mining, and municipal. The roadways infrastructure segment dominates the market by end-user, primarily due to the large-scale global investments in highway construction, maintenance, and expansion projects. Concrete canvas is extensively used in roadside drainage systems, culverts, and slope protection, where quick installation and minimal traffic disruption are critical. Its ability to be deployed rapidly without heavy machinery makes it highly efficient for road projects, especially in remote or high-traffic areas. Additionally, governments’ continuous focus on improving transportation networks and connectivity is significantly driving demand for durable and low-maintenance materials like concrete canvas in this segment.
The dominance of roadways infrastructure is further supported by the increasing need for erosion control and long-term durability in road construction. Concrete canvas provides a robust solution to prevent soil erosion along embankments and ensures effective water management, which helps extend the lifespan of road infrastructure. Its cost-effectiveness over time, combined with reduced maintenance requirements and resilience to harsh environmental conditions, makes it a preferred choice among contractors and infrastructure developers. As global infrastructure development continues to accelerate, the roadways segment is expected to maintain its leading position in the market.

Regional Analysis: The Asia Pacific Leading the Global Concrete Canvas Market
Geographically, the Asia-Pacific region dominates the concrete canvas market accounted for the largest market share of over 33%, supported by rapid urbanization, large-scale infrastructure expansion, and increasing investments in water management and transportation networks across countries such as China, India, and Southeast Asian nations. The region has a high demand for efficient and durable construction materials for applications including canal lining, road drainage, mining operations, and slope protection. Concrete canvas is gaining strong traction due to its ability to accelerate project timelines, reduce labor dependency, and perform effectively in remote and challenging environments. Additionally, the growing focus on irrigation efficiency and erosion control in agriculture-driven economies further strengthens its adoption.
A recent fact reinforcing this dominance is the continued rise in infrastructure spending across the region, particularly in water conservation and transport development projects. For instance, large-scale canal modernization and flood management initiatives across Asia are increasingly incorporating advanced lining solutions to reduce water loss and improve durability. At the same time, stricter environmental regulations and sustainability goals are encouraging the use of low-impact construction materials like concrete canvas. These developments collectively highlight how policy support, infrastructure demand, and sustainability trends are driving Asia-Pacific’s leading position in the concrete canvas market.
Apart from Asia-Pacific, North America and Europe represent well-established markets driven by advanced infrastructure systems and a strong emphasis on sustainable construction practices. North America sees consistent demand due to infrastructure rehabilitation programs and defense-related applications, with concrete canvas widely used in erosion control, containment, and roadway projects. Europe also holds a significant share, supported by stringent environmental regulations and green building initiatives that promote the adoption of low-impact, durable materials. High awareness, early adoption of innovative technologies, and continuous product advancements are key factors supporting steady demand in these regions.
Meanwhile, Latin America and the Middle East & Africa are emerging as promising growth regions, supported by increasing investments in infrastructure, mining, and oil & gas sectors. The Middle East is witnessing rising adoption in desert infrastructure and containment applications due to the material’s durability and minimal water requirement, while Latin America is gradually adopting it for irrigation and transportation projects. Although challenges such as limited awareness and technical expertise persist, ongoing infrastructure development and expanding industry partnerships are expected to accelerate market penetration across these regions.
Competitive Landscape:
The concrete canvas market features a moderately consolidated yet innovation-driven competitive landscape, characterized by the presence of a limited number of global players alongside regional and niche geosynthetic solution providers. Key companies such as Concrete Canvas Ltd, Milliken & Company, Bekaert SA, Sika AG, and TenCate Geosynthetics dominate the market through strong product portfolios, global distribution networks, and continuous R&D investments. Among these, Concrete Canvas Ltd. holds a leading position due to its patented technology and extensive presence across more than 80–100 countries, making it a key innovator and benchmark in the industry.
Competition in the market is primarily based on technological innovation, product performance, and strategic partnerships, rather than price alone. Companies are actively focusing on expanding production capacity, launching advanced product variants (such as high-strength and eco-friendly GCCMs), and forming regional distribution alliances to strengthen their market reach. For instance, leading players are investing heavily in R&D and digital integration to improve installation efficiency and long-term performance. Despite the presence of dominant players, the market still offers opportunities for smaller and regional companies to compete in specialized applications or local markets, making the competitive environment dynamic with increasing rivalry expected as adoption grows globally.
